    1.27 +package org.apidesign.html.demo.chess;
    1.28 +
    1.29 +import static org.testng.Assert.*;
    1.30 +import org.testng.annotations.Test;
    1.31 +
    1.32 +/**
    1.33 + *
    1.34 + * @author Jaroslav Tulach <jtulach@netbeans.org>
    1.35 + */
    1.36 +public class BoardModelTest {
    1.37 +    
    1.38 +    public BoardModelTest() {
    1.39 +    }
    1.40 +
    1.41 +
    1.42 +    @Test public void e2e4() {
    1.43 +        Board b = BoardModel.createBoard();
    1.44 +        Square e2 = BoardModel.findSquare(b, 'E', 2);
    1.45 +        assertNotNull(e2);
    1.46 +        BoardModel.selected(b, e2);
    1.47 +        assertEquals(BoardModel.findSelectedSquare(b), e2, "E2 is selected");
    1.48 +        
    1.49 +        Square e4 = BoardModel.findSquare(b, 'E', 4);
    1.50 +        assertNotNull(e4);
    1.51 +        
    1.52 +        BoardModel.selected(b, e4);
    1.53 +        
    1.54 +        assertNull(e2.getPiece(), "No pawn at e2");
    1.55 +        assertEquals(e4.getPiece(), BoardModel.PieceType.PAWN, "Pawn moved successfully");
    1.56 +        assertNull(BoardModel.findSelectedSquare(b), "No square selected");
    1.57 +        
    1.58 +    }
    1.59 +    
    1.60 +    @Test public void cantSelectEmptySquare() {
    1.61 +        Board b = BoardModel.createBoard();
    1.62 +        Square e3 = BoardModel.findSquare(b, 'E', 3);
    1.63 +        assertNotNull(e3);
    1.64 +        BoardModel.selected(b, e3);
    1.65 +        assertNull(BoardModel.findSelectedSquare(b), "No square is selected");
    1.66 +    }
    1.67 +    
    1.68 +}
